- Offline-first, local-first. IndexedDB is the source of truth on load; WebRTC sync is additive.
- Minimise dependencies. No framework, no build step, no surveillance-capitalism services.
- Open source philosophy. SVG, HTML, hyperlinks, public domain. No corporate control.
- CRDT tree = SVG tree. The Yjs
Y.XmlFragmentIS the SVG document — attributes are SVG-native, tags are SVG tags. Rendering is a mirror, not a translation. - Ephemeral vs document state. Anything per-frame (effects, cursors, particles) lives in awareness or local state, never in the CRDT doc.
- Registries over branching. New shape types and toy types are one registry entry each — no scattered
if/else.
